Here’s the latest I can share about the 2019 Italian Open (tennis).
- Men's singles winner: Rafael Nadal defeated Novak Djokovic in the final, 6–0, 4–6, 6–1, capturing his ninth Italian Open title and extending his Masters 1000 title count to 34. This match occurred in May 2019 in Rome.
- Notable incident: Nick Kyrgios was defaulted from his second-round match due to multiple penalties for unsportsmanlike conduct, forfeiting all points and prize money from the event.
- Women’s singles winner: Karolína Plíšková defeated Johanna Konta in the final, 6–3, 6–4, securing the women’s title.
- Event context: The Italian Open (Rome Masters) is a clay-court ATP Masters 1000/WTA 1000 event held at the Foro Italico in Rome, typically played in May; Nadal is among the most successful players in its history.
